The microdata (itemScope/itemProp) and JSON-LD in page-jsonld files are actually two different approaches to structured data:

  • JSON-LD: A separate <script> block, good for static page-level metadata
  • Microdata: Inline attributes on actual HTML elements, ties structured data directly to visible content

For dynamic values like the stats in ActivityStats and BigNumber, microdata makes more sense because the structured data stays in sync with the rendered values automatically. With JSON-LD, we'd have to duplicate the values or somehow reference the component output, which gets messy.

That said, the hardcoded strings ("Ethereum Network Statistics") in a reusable component is awkward - if these components get used elsewhere with different data, those names would be wrong. Happy to make the schema name/description props instead of hardcoded, or remove the microdata entirely if you'd prefer to keep these components generic?

Convert EthPriceSimple from client component to server component,
accepting ethPrice as a prop instead of fetching client-side.
This avoids CoinGecko rate limits and eliminates layout shift.

The homepage already fetches ethPrice server-side with hourly
revalidation via dataLoader.
